Paterswoldsemeer, Groningen,Netherland:

The Paterswoldsemeer (also: Paterswoldsemeer more or Father Wolderling More ) is a lake southwest of the Dutch city of Groningen .
The Paterswoldsemeer is part of the Drenthe-Groningen lake . Including the Hoornsemeer is 270 ha. On the east side is more Paterswoldsemeer through the sluice the Nijveensterkolk connected to the Hoornsediep , a remnant of the Drentsche Aa , and thus with the North Willemskanaal . On the ridge next to the Hoornsediep the Hoornsedijk , runs Pieterpad . On the south side is bordered by the more Meerweg , the road from Haren to Paterswolde . South of it lies the Frisian peat .
The Paterswoldsemeer originated in the 16th and 17th centuries by the excavation of peat in the area that also down Wolde is called. In the early 20th century, the area was discovered by wealthy holidaymakers. That was also the time that many of the current sites falling into the eye were constructed. The best known are the Pole Dome , a pavilion built on stilts (now pub-restaurant), hotel the Gilded Anchor (formerly Family Hotel ) and the clubhouse of the sailing club The Two Provinces .
On the north side of the lake to its former size, was in the years before World War II no recreation, but the fertile peat used as a garden.
